Abstract

Multilateral wells pose a unique challenge to operators when planning for any intervention. Correctly accessing and<br>uniformly acidizing all laterals continues to be chall enging. While lack of reli able downhole data and knowl edge<br>about naturally fractured zones or po or correlation between porosity and permeability in carbonates limit the<br>effectiveness of a stimulation treatment; sometimes the inability to access all laterals even prevents the lateral from<br>being acidized at all. These limitations in acidizing, therefore, provide lower than expected gains.
